Liquid Moisturizers
Liquid lotions are widely used and easy to apply, but they often contain a high percentage of water and preservatives.
Pros:
-
Easy to spread
-
Lightweight feel
Cons:
-
Can spill during travel
-
Less concentrated
-
Requires preservatives
Solid Moisturizers (Lotion Dots)
Solid moisturizers are made using concentrated butters and oils that melt into your skin.
Pros:
✔ Deep hydration
✔ Travel-friendly
✔ Mess-free
✔ Long-lasting
Cons:
-
Slightly different application method (but easy to use)
